*Job Purpose:*
Maintains diesel equipment operation by completing inspections and preventive maintenance requirements; correcting vehicle deficiencies, keeping records.
*Responsibilities - Diesel Service Technician*
* Maintain company owned trucks- this can include cleaning, maintenance, visual inspection, diagnosis, and removal/replacement of parts and attachments
* Installation with the help of proper manuals, report writing, disassembly, assembly, parts reuse evaluation and reconditioning
* Provide technical service to vehicles and equipment
* Perform general and detailed repair of all trucks, engines, clutches, and components
* Install injectors, oil pans, clutches, fan hubs, differentials, brakes, change or recharge batteries, and replace transmissions and other parts
* Read job order, observe, and listen to vehicle in operation to determine malfunction and plan work procedures
* Examine protective guards, loose bolts, frames, lights, and specified safety devices on trucks, and make adjustments as needed
* Lubricate moving parts and drive repaired vehicle to verify conformance to specifications
* Follow any other instructions and perform any other duties requested by the supervisor
* Continue to learn additional mechanical duties such as diagnosis and internal engine and transmission repairs on new vehicles
* Perform standard vehicle maintenance, standard component inspections, and repairs
* Perform preventive maintenance
* Diagnose standard mechanical and electronic problems, utilizing diagnostic computer when applicable
* Identify the root cause of basic failures/conditions and perform repairs as required
* Replace defective components
* Perform facility maintenance duties
* Interact with drivers to properly determine nature of complaint once the problem is identified
* Document repair costs per truck
* Work in accordance with all federal and company compliance guidelines (i.
e.
, safety, DOT, MOT)
* Perform inspections on company-owned equipment
* Perform brake inspections and repairs (air brakes)
* Repair air conditioning systems as needed
* Charge parts to each truck via required documentation procedure
* Read, troubleshoot, and repair electronic diesel engines
* Read and understand equipment electrical circuits and diagrams
* Perform other duties as required to support operations
